In 1862, Elizabeth Thompson entered the world in Spring Hill, Pike County, Alabama, United States of America, born to Jesse Bryant Thompson And Mary Thompson Boutwell. In 1870, Elizabeth Thompson resided in Grimes, Milo, Pike, Alabama, USA. In 1880, Elizabeth Thompson resided in Spring Hill, Pike, Alabama, USA. Elizabeth Thompson married Warren Jackson Jack Wilson, and had children including Cleopatry Wilson, Ellie Mae Wilson, Grover Wilson, Hettie Wilson, Kenneth Diver Wilson, Koliser Wilson, Lener Wilson, Lona Nilson, Mary Magdalene Lena Wilson Helms, Mary Wilson, Ruby Nell Wilson, Tarver Wilson, Weaver Wilson. Elizabeth Thompson passed away in 1940 in New Brockton, Coffee County, Alabama, United States of America.
